HVAC Library helps to develop real-life system control

Building projects are always time-critical and usually take several years to be completed. Wouldn’t it be nice to save precious time by optimizing the system control with digital twins, before the system is installed?    

Read more about the revolutionary approach our customer foundation° has made and successfully demonstrated for a completely new energy harvesting system on board of a 70 m yacht.  

The final control logic has been developed using an FMU containing the transient digital twin of the HVAC system. Engineers were able to design and tune the control before the hardware system was even installed.  

A challenging aspect is that the Modelica model must always provide robust and reliable outputs for all inputs during testing and it needs to execute much faster than in real-time. We cannot verify all combinations of inputs the FMU may see during testing, and this is why it is important to have both an accurate and robust system model. The HVAC library successfully carries all our expertise we gained over the years in building projects and casts it seamlessly into a new field of application: naval HVAC systems.
